The first show of the new partnership will be PLN House.

Pro League Network (PLN) and Brinx TV have signed a production deal that will bring PLN’s made-for-wagering sports to a wider audience.

As part of this new partnership PLN and Brinx TV will produce sporting events that will be exclusive to the Brinx TV platform. The first program in this new partnership will be “PLN House” a weekly show that will broadcast highlights, news and upcoming wagering opportunities from PLN’s variety of sports.

This includes CarJitsu, The World Putting League, Xtreme Long Drive and Pillow Fight Championship, among other sports.

Brinx TV and PLN will also work together to produce a number of live sports for the channel.

PLN made an attempt to capitalize on the day after the MLB All-Star Games, in what is known ‘slowest day in sports,’ doing so by focusing attention on The World Putting League, which drew interest from various betting companies that took odds on the event, such as Bet365, Betfred, DraftKings and Action247.

John Brenkus, creator of Brinx TV said, "PLN is ahead of the curve in the sports betting market. The leagues and sports PLN produces provide some of the most entertaining and rewarding bets a fan can place."

PLN Co-Founder and Co-President Bill Yucatonis said, "John and the Brinx TV team have created a platform that's perfectly suited for our portfolio of sports. We're excited to introduce their fans to our sports. We know Brinx TV viewers will have a ton of fun betting Brinx Bux on the next CarJitsu Championship match and more."
